Sign up free
file sharing platformsfile hosting toolsfile distribution methods

How to Share Files Online (Beginner to Pro Guide)

Master the art of file sharing. Learn how to share files online efficiently, avoid 'v2-final' chaos, and use persistent hosting to streamline your workflow.

The “Version Final-v2” Nightmare of Modern Work

We have all been there: You finish a project, name it project_final.pdf, and send it off. Ten minutes later, you spot a typo. You fix it, rename the file project_final_v2.pdf, and resend the link. By the time the project is actually finished, your recipient’s inbox is a graveyard of “Final,” “Final-v2,” and “ACTUALLY_FINAL” files. When you share files online using traditional methods, you aren’t just sending data; you are creating a logistical puzzle for your collaborators.

The frustration of broken links, expired transfers, and the constant search for the “latest version” is a massive drain on productivity. For freelancers and teams, the ability to share files online shouldn’t just be about moving bits from point A to point B. It should be about maintaining a “Single Source of Truth.”


The Problem: Why File Sharing Feels Broken

The core issue is that most file distribution methods treat a file as a static package frozen in time. Once you send a link or an attachment, that version is “out in the wild.”

1. The Context Gap

When you send a file via email or Slack, the context (the instructions, the feedback, the “why”) is separated from the asset. If a team member downloads the file and looks at it three days later, they have to go hunting through chat history to remember what they were supposed to do with it.

Many “quick send” services expire after 7 days. If your client is on vacation or misses the email, the link breaks. This forces you to re-upload the file, wasting time and bandwidth.

3. Version Fragmentation

In a collaborative environment, having five people with five different versions of the same document is a recipe for disaster. This is how wrong logos end up on billboards and buggy software builds end up in production.


Why Existing Solutions Fall Short

Most professionals default to a few well-known file sharing platforms, but these tools carry significant hidden costs in manual labor and confusion.

FeatureEmail AttachmentsSlack / MessagingGoogle Drive / Dropbox
PersistenceZero (Static)Low (Lost in scroll)Medium (Links break easily)
Version HistoryNoneNon-existentManual & Messy
Size LimitVery Low (25MB)MediumHigh
FrictionLowLowHigh (Login walls)

The Critique of “Legacy” Cloud Storage

Google Drive and Dropbox were designed for storage, not distribution. When you want to share files online through these tools, you often run into “Request Access” screens that halt work. Furthermore, if you move a file into a different folder on your end, the link you sent your client often breaks.

The Critique of Messaging Apps

Slack is a river of conversation. Files uploaded there are ephemeral. They aren’t organized, they aren’t versioned, and they are nearly impossible to search for three weeks later when a project needs to be audited.


A Better Workflow: Persistent Hosting Distribution

The gold standard for modern professionals is the Persistent hosting model. Instead of sending a file, you provide a permanent “address” for that file.

When you use file hosting tools that support persistent hosting, the URL remains identical regardless of how many times you update the file. This transforms the way you share files online from a transaction into a continuous channel.

Why This Works

  • Single Source of Truth: Your client bookmarks one link. They know that whatever is at that link is the most recent approved work.
  • Instant Rollbacks: If an update goes wrong, you don’t have to “un-send” a link. You simply point the persistent URL back to the previous version in your dashboard.
  • Frictionless Previews: High-quality tools render the file in the browser. The recipient can see the PDF, video, or image without downloading a single byte.

Practical Example: A Freelance Designer’s Launch

Imagine a designer, Elena, delivering brand assets to a client.

  1. The Initial Share: Elena uploads the logo concepts to a Persistent hosting: clowd.host/elena/brand-kit.
  2. The Feedback: The client views the concepts in their browser. They don’t need an account. They leave a comment directly on Concept B: “Can we try this in gold?”
  3. The Iteration: Elena updates the file. She doesn’t send a new link. She simply pushes the update to the same link.
  4. The Result: The client refreshes the page, sees the “Version 2” badge, and hits “Approve.”
  5. The Handoff: Elena leaves the link live. Two months later, the client’s printer needs the files. The client just forwards that same original link.

Best Practices for Online File Sharing

To ensure a professional experience every time you share files online, follow these actionable tips:

  • Never Send Multiple Links: Use one persistent URL per project. If you send five links, the recipient will lose four of them.
  • Prioritize Browser-Native Previews: Choose file distribution methods that allow stakeholders to see high-fidelity previews without needing specialized software (like Adobe Creative Cloud).
  • Enable Password Protection for Sensitivity: For contracts or unreleased work, always add a password. It adds a layer of professionalism and security.
  • Use Analytics to Time Your Follow-ups: Check if the recipient has viewed the file. If they’ve viewed it five times but haven’t replied, they might be stuck. That’s your cue to reach out.
  • Batch Your Updates: Don’t upload a new version for every tiny typo. Batch your changes so the reviewer isn’t overwhelmed by constant “Version Updated” notifications.

How do you handle file sharing with non-technical clients?

The best way to handle non-technical stakeholders is to eliminate the “Login Barrier.” Use file hosting tools that allow for guest viewing and commenting. If a client has to remember a password or create an account just to look at a 1MB PDF, they will likely just ask you to email it to them, bringing you right back to versioning chaos.

Can I safely share files that are several gigabytes in size?

Yes, but you shouldn’t use email or standard chat. Large assets (video renders, software builds) require file sharing platforms that utilize global CDNs and resumable uploads. This ensures the recipient gets the fastest possible download speed and the transfer won’t fail if their internet flickers.


How Clowd Helps: The “Update Once, Share Forever” Model

Clowd is designed specifically to solve the “v2-final” headache by turning your files into permanent, up-to-date channels.

The Immutable URL

With Clowd, you generate one link for your project. You can update the file 50 times, but the URL you gave to your client never changes. It is the ultimate “Single Source of Truth” for anyone who needs to share files online.

Integrated Version History

Clowd doesn’t just overwrite; it archives. Every update creates a version history. If a client prefers a draft from last Tuesday, you can “Rollback” the Persistent hosting to that version in one click.

Frictionless Feedback & Analytics

Clowd provides high-fidelity previews and allows anyone to view and comment without an account. Meanwhile, you get privacy-first analytics showing who viewed the file and when it was downloaded, giving you factual proof of delivery.

Contrarian Insight: Most people think the “upload speed” is the most important metric for file sharing. In reality, “Access Stability” is more important. A fast upload is useless if the recipient can’t open the link three days later.


Frequently Asked Questions

Does Clowd work with all file types? Yes. Whether you are sharing a simple PDF, a 4K video render, or a complex software build, Clowd treats every asset as a versioned, Persistent hosting.

What happens if I delete a file by mistake? Clowd’s version history acts as a safety net. You can retrieve previous versions of an asset from your dashboard, ensuring that accidental deletions don’t become permanent disasters.

Can I brand my sharing links? Professionalism matters. Clowd allows you to customize the sharing experience, ensuring that when you share files online, your brand remains front-and-center.

How do I know if my client saw the file? Clowd provides real-time analytics. You can see view counts and download history for every link you share, allowing you to manage your client follow-ups with data-driven precision.

Do I need a special app to manage Clowd links? No. Clowd is entirely web-based. You can manage your file distribution methods, upload new versions, and reply to comments from any browser on any device.


Next Steps

Stop fighting with email limits and broken links. By moving to a persistent, versioned model, you ensure your work is always accessible, always updated, and always professional.

Try Clowd for free

Share files with permanent links. Update anytime, same URL.

Sign up free

Related Articles